Bounce processor (Pelltrack mailer) release steps: drain the intake queue before deploying, then verify the suppression-list writer resumes within two minutes. If hard bounces spike above baseline, halt rollout and page the messaging rotation. Soft-bounce retries are safe to leave running throughout. The current cutover checklist and rollback notes are maintained on this page:

operations page: https://gitlab.qirvansys.corp/pages/dash/projects/42db8b449d30

ALERT: ConsentGate banner rollout — error rate above threshold.

Context for new folks: we're rolling out the ConsentGate banner region by region via feature flags. This alert fires when banner render failures exceed 2% over five minutes in any enabled region. Usual cause: a stale flag config pushed ahead of the asset bundle. First step: check the flag dashboard and, if the mismatch is confirmed, roll the flag back — do not pause the deploy pipeline. The rollout plan and rollback steps are documented on the internal page here.

operations page: https://confluence.lumicsys.internal/projects/display/projects/display

Hey Marisol — handing off the TideGlance widget before I'm out. The harbor-data sync for Port Averell runs nightly; nothing fancy, but the signing key vault needs a manual unlock if the cron box reboots. Security folks asked us to document that path, so here it is. The vault unlock uses the phrase below.

vault phrase of yaguf-hahaf = druath-holix

Tidereel widget peaks at harbor-opening hours; Lunewick launch will roughly triple lookups. Cache hit rate holds at 94% with current TTLs, so origin load stays flat if we pre-warm the coastal station set. Two extra replicas cover the morning spike; autoscaler handles the rest. No DB changes needed. Risk: stale tables if TTL is raised past six hours. Keep as-is for release. Current scaling and cache constants are listed below.

tuning table, bahap-taweg:
TIERS = {
    "kelys": 923,
    "ralys": 524,
    "holix": 103,
}